9/29/24, 12:12 PM World FZO's 10th annual World Congress concludes in Dubai
The congress witnessed the signing of a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U)
between the World Free Zones Organisation and the African Continental Free Trade
Area (AfCFTA). The MoU outlines the framework for bilateral cooperation in four
key areas: policy development, capacity building, information exchange, and
promoting trade and facilitating investments.
The MoU outlines a collaboration between both parties to jointly develop policies
aimed at enhancing the business environment within free zones across the African
continent, while coordinating efforts to standardise regulations. It also includes the
organization of programs, workshops, and sessions for stakeholders and partners,
along with the provision of technical support and capacity-building initiatives for
free zones and related organizations.
Additionally, the agreement encompasses the exchange of knowledge, information,
best practices, market trends, studies, and reports. Both parties will also co-organize
trade missions, investment forums, and exhibitions, promoting investment
opportunities in African free zones to global investors.
The 10th edition of the World Congress also saw the launch of the organisation's
new corporate identity, which includes an updated vision, mission, and strategic
pillars. In line with its new strategy, the organization's key objectives for its new
phase include opening new investment horizons and reinforcing social contributions
by supporting net-zero initiatives. Leveraging its learning, communication, and
consultation tools, the organization seeks to drive meaningful positive change and
foster greater collaboration within the global ecosystem of free zones
